2009-04-27 11 views
6

Chcę uzyskać powrót karetki/nową linię, naciskając klawisz powrotu na klawiaturze UITextField. Dowiedziałem się, że wywoływana jest funkcja textFieldShouldReturn.iPhone UITextField: jak wstawić nową linię klawiszem Return?

Ale jak wstawić powrót karetki w polu tekstowym?

+0

Czy istnieje powód, dla którego używasz UITextField zamiast UITextView? UITextView został stworzony specjalnie z myślą o dopuszczeniu wielu linii edytowalnego tekstu. –

+0

Bummer ... Dzięki, że rozwiązałem mój problem! Nie myślałem o tym. Miłego dnia! :-) – Stefan

Odpowiedz

11

Zamiast tego chcesz użyć UITextView. UITextFields są przeznaczone do wprowadzania pojedynczej linii, podczas gdy UITextViews obsługuje wejście wieloliniowe.

Powiązane problemy